Essential Aspects of DIY Elevated Bed with Storage

Crafting a DIY elevated bed with storage requires careful consideration of essential aspects. These elements define the bed's functionality, durability, and aesthetics. Understanding these aspects is crucial for a successful and rewarding project.

Type of Materials

The choice of materials is paramount. Consider the bed's intended use, weight capacity, and desired durability. Durable hardwoods like oak or maple are suitable for heavy-duty beds, while softer woods like pine or fir may be used for lighter options. Plywood or MDF can provide a cost-effective and stable base for the bed.

Storage Design

Storage functionality is a key aspect of an elevated bed. Determine the amount and type of storage needed, such as drawers, shelves, or built-in compartments. Consider the accessibility and organization of the storage units to ensure they meet your storage requirements.

Height and Clearance

The bed's height and clearance affect its functionality and aesthetics. Consider the space available in the room, the intended purpose of the elevated bed, and the desired clearance for storage underneath. Ensure the bed is high enough for comfortable storage access while maintaining a reasonable overall height.

Structural Stability

Structural stability is essential for the safety and durability of the bed. The bed frame and legs must be sturdy enough to support the weight of the bed, mattress, and occupants. Pay attention to the joinery techniques used and reinforce the frame as needed.

Finishing and Aesthetics

The bed's finishing and aesthetics complement the overall design and enhance its visual appeal. Choose a finish that matches the room's decor and protects the wood. Consider painting, staining, or applying a clear finish to highlight the wood's natural beauty.

Safety Features

Safety should be a priority, especially if the bed is intended for children or elderly users. Incorporate safety features such as anti-slip treads on the steps or built-in safety rails to prevent accidents.
